He is doing very well, but more often than not back-to-back reductions don't hold. Let us see how he does. Meanwhile, you could give a thought to whether you want to follow TR. TR helps us hold a dose in which a cat sees normal numbers (50-99 on a human meter) for longer - giving the pancreas time to heal.

There have been 3 different doses in the last 3 cycles on account of SLGS reductions so the depot will need to adjust to one dose. I suggest you hold 0.25U for 3 days (6 cycles) and see what his numbers look like.

If you are then comfortable with switching to TR, we can take dose increases per TR if required.

I like this plan. TR will give you the best chance at remission and

At the very least will get his bg controlled. The depot of the higher doses and the needed reductions under SLGS makes it hard to decide in advance if this dose will be enough and TR will get it figured out quickly.
